Are Dutch patients willing to be seen by a physician assistant instead of a medical doctor?
BACKGROUND: The employment of physician assistants (PAs) is a strategy to improve access to care. Since the new millennium, a handful of countries have turned to PAs as a means to bridge the growing gap between the supply and demand of medical services.
